Position #AD10 -Case Manager for Clients with Co-Occurring Disorders
New Case Management position developed to work with special populations: persons with co-occurring disorders and women with children and substance abuse disorders residing in Rockbridge or Bath County , Lexington or Buena Vista. T his position will focus on identifying persons who meet the service criteria who are receiving RACS services or who may benefit from services.  The incumbent will work with these clients to remove or overcome barriers to services with the RACS as well as to link clients to other community services.  The position is in the Adult Clinical Services Unit and is supervised by the ACS Manager.  Close working relationships with the ACS Clinicians will develop and this position will interface closely with the RACS Psychiatric Services and Case Management Services Units as well as other RACS services units and community agencies and resources. This position also will have a regional role, working with similar positions and programs, and will be instrumental in developing best practice models.  Required documentation must be thorough, accurate, and complete. Qualifications:  Master’s degree in a human services field and 2 years experience providing case management services to SA and/or MH clients or providing related services.  CSAC, CAC, or other nationally recognized substance abuse certification is preferred.  Current or past employment with a community services board a plus.  Must have proven ability to work with other professionals in the organization and in the community.  Must have basic computer skills and a valid VA driver’s license.
